There are several career options available for students from the PCMB stream apart from engineering. Here are some of the courses with good scope:
Bachelor of Medicine and Bachelor of Surgery (MBBS)
Bachelor of Dental Surgery (BDS)
Bachelor of Pharmacy (B.Pharma)
Bachelor of Physiotherapy (BPT)
Bachelor of Science (B.Sc. ) in Agriculture
Bachelor of Science (B.Sc. ) in Biotechnology
Bachelor of Science (B.Sc. ) in Microbiology
Bachelor of Science (B.Sc. ) in Forensic Science
Bachelor of Science (B.Sc. ) in Nutrition and Dietetics
Bachelor of Science (B.Sc. ) in Nursing

By practicing all the previous year's questions of Physics Chemistry and Biology you will get a good idea of the type of questions asked in the exam and improve your preparation level. However, it is important to note that there is no guarantee that practicing all previous year's questions alone will guarantee a high score. To score well in NEET it is also important to revise and understand the concepts thoroughly, practice solving questions regularly, take mock tests, and work on your weaknesses. If you are interested in pursuing a career in Biology but have not been able to clear NEET there are still many options available to you. Here are a few courses you may consider:
Bachelor's in Biological Sciences: This is a broad-based programme that covers a wide range of topics in Biology such as genetics, ecology, microbiology, biochemistry, and cell Biology. With this degree, you can pursue a career in research, teaching, or industry. Bachelor's in biotechnology: Biotechnology is an interdisciplinary field that combines Biology Chemistry and engineering to develop new products and technologies.
